Tony Allan is a rare breed - a masterful chef as well as a greatbusinessman. He is second only to Sir Terence Conran as Britain'swealthiest restaurateur and enjoys celebrity status following hisprimetime BBC cookery show Tony & Giorgio, with best palGiorgio Locatelli.
Packed with entertaining anecdotes, his inspiring biography andbusiness manual, Making Good, gives a real insight into one of thefew remaining characters on the UK's restaurant scene and atemplate for aspiring entrepreneurs who want to know how it could -but perhaps shouldn't - be done. Making Good is thefly-on-the-kitchen-wall cookumentary of exactly what Tony Allan didand why he did it the way he did. It is essential reading forwannabe millionaires from all walks of life, including anyone whohas ever dreamt of running their own business or opening asuccessful restaurant. Making Good will inspire anyone hungry for agenuine rags-to-riches story.
